I have to say that this game has one bit that really blew me away, and that's the cliff side. I haven't played an FPS that felt as open and massive as this part of the map (see screenshots). You rarely get a view like this, and when you do it's usually just a parallax image or has lots of obstructions in the way to block you. This just felt totally open and realistic. Such a great sense of scale when playing it - the screenshots don't quite do it justice, but when you're moving around you get the parallax effect and it feels great. For a brief moment it stopped feeling like a computer game.
